在php中,如何替换'/'并在数字之间查找
示例:
$a = 30/36;
// i need to get $a value is 30,31,32,33,34,35,36 using php
答案 0 :(得分:7)
print_r(range(...explode('/', '30/36')));
答案 1 :(得分:1)
简单的Google搜索将为您提供答案。 ..
$a = '1/2/3/4/5';
$res = str_replace('/', ',', $a);
echo $res;
编辑:按照@NigelRen的要求!从@u_mulder(我认为可以接受的答案)中抽出一部分来填写我的答案!
$a = '30/36';
$res = str_replace('/', ',', $a);
$range = range(...explode(',', '30,36'));
$range = implode(',', $range);
echo $range;
答案 2 :(得分:1)
尝试一下
$a = '30/36';
$explode=(explode("/",$a));
print_r($explode);
$range=(range($explode[0],$explode[1])) ;
echo implode(",",$range);